        Originally posted by beez721
        Haye was the one that fought scared and ran most of the night. He did get his ass kicked by the jab. He didn't win more than a few rounds at best and would have been stopped if he would have engaged more
        Wlad fought very wary, otherwise he would have applied more pressure and let more right hands go. Instead, he was content to often paw with the jab and just keep Haye 'contained'. There was no devil or meanness to Wlad's performance. He fought as though he was afraid himself of being knocked out at any moment. A complete lack of assertiveness throughout, against a guy who had taunted him for years. Kinda reminded me of Lewis-Holyfield 1 at times, although Lewis' performance was better as his jab was more forceful and he actually let go a few hard combinations.
